    According to Judaism, the fact that Rosh Hashanah is the beginning of the year is to celebrate the anniversary of the creation of Adam and Eve. A key component of Rosh Hashanah preparation is to ask for forgiveness from anyone we may have wronged during the previous year, to begin the year with a clean slate – and without anyone harboring a grudge. Similarly, we should be slow to anger and quick to forgive those who have wronged us. To all my Jewish friends out there, Happy New Year!!”
